DB02 index laufzeitstatistik

Alle Fragen rund um Basisthemen

DB02 index laufzeitstatistik

Postby Justine2264 » Fri Jan 21, 2011 12:25 pm

hallo,
vielleicht kann mir jemand helfen diesen bereich richtig zu verstehen

ich waehle in der db02 den bereich einzeltabellen analyse fuer die tabelle mseg aus. dort sehe ich die indizes z.b. MSEG-0 ist der primary key,in den laufzeitstatistiken wird bei dies indize ein wert von ca. 4.000.000 seeks von benutzeranfragen angezeit, bei den restlichen indizes ganz wenige, 99% sind von MSEG-0. die mb51 wird bei uns sehr sehr haeufig benutzt, selektiert wird meistens mit einzelnen materialnummern und hoffentlich auch mit datum.
datenbankzugriff steht bei uns immer auf Datenbank bestimmt

meine frage:
bedeutet jetzt der wert von 4.000.000 das die tabelle eigentlich immer seq- komplett durchgelesen wird (materialbeleg und jahr gebe ich ja nicht mit)
oder verstehe ich irgend etwas falsch?
das eine prozent welche sich auf die anderen indizes verteilt erschreckt mich schon. entscheidet der datenbank optimizer anhand dieser werte?
dann haetten wir ja immer full table scan

danke

joachim
Justine2264
...
...
 
Posts: 216
Joined: Fri Oct 01, 2004 10:01 am

Return to Basis

Who is online

Users browsing this forum: No registered users and 14 guests